Kinetics of the Ziegler-Natta Polymerization of 1-Octene——The Kinetics and Mechanism of the Induction period

Abstract: The kinetics of the induction period in the polymerization of 1-octene catalyzed by Solvay TiCl3-alkyl aluminium was studied with a dilatometer. The induction period decreases as [TiCl3] and [M]0 increase and temperature rises. It was observed through a microscope that large catalyst particles broke up into small particles in the induction period. So a kinetic model was proposed which ascribes the induction period to the breaking up of catalyst particles under the effect of polymer, and the most of the experimental results can be explained on the basis of the model.
